This post compares Garden Grove, California to Walnut,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Garden Grove (city) Walnut (city)
Population 174,812 30,062
Income (median) $39,499 $58,169
Home Value (median) $476,300 $703,800
White 40% 21%
Black 1% 2%
Asian 39% 64%
With Kids 41% 34%
Age (median) 37 44
Rentals 46% 16%

Questions and Answers:

Q: Which is more populated, Garden Grove or Walnut?
A: Garden Grove has a much larger population count than Walnut: 174812 compared with 30062 total people.

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Garden Grove or in Walnut?
A: Incomes are on average much lower in Garden Grove.

Q: Are homes more expensive in Garden Grove or Walnut?
A: Homes tend to be less expensive in Garden Grove.

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Garden Grove does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 46% for Garden Grove versus 16% for Walnut.
